[PATCH] staging: rtl8723bs: rename shadowed variable

From: Aditya Tipre

Date: Thu Jun 25 2026 - 11:19:27 EST


The inner variable ie in update_bcn_erpinfo_ie() shadows an outer local
variable of the same name. This triggers a -Wshadow warning.

Rename the inner variable to erp_ie to remove the warning
and make the code less ambiguous.

No functional change.

Signed-off-by: Aditya Tipre <tipreaditya@xxxxxxxxx>
---
drivers/staging/rtl8723bs/core/rtw_ap.c | 15 ++++++++-------
1 file changed, 8 insertions(+), 7 deletions(-)

diff --git a/drivers/staging/rtl8723bs/core/rtw_ap.c b/drivers/staging/rtl8723bs/core/rtw_ap.c
index 065850a9e894..a86685922913 100644
--- a/drivers/staging/rtl8723bs/core/rtw_ap.c
+++ b/drivers/staging/rtl8723bs/core/rtw_ap.c
@@ -1307,20 +1307,21 @@ static void update_bcn_erpinfo_ie(struct adapter *padapter)
&len,
(pnetwork->ie_length - _BEACON_IE_OFFSET_));
if (p && len > 0) {
- struct ndis_80211_var_ie *ie = (struct ndis_80211_var_ie *)p;
+ struct ndis_80211_var_ie *erp_ie = (struct ndis_80211_var_ie *)p;

if (pmlmepriv->num_sta_non_erp == 1)
- ie->data[0] |= RTW_ERP_INFO_NON_ERP_PRESENT | RTW_ERP_INFO_USE_PROTECTION;
+ erp_ie->data[0] |= RTW_ERP_INFO_NON_ERP_PRESENT |
+ RTW_ERP_INFO_USE_PROTECTION;
else
- ie->data[0] &= ~(RTW_ERP_INFO_NON_ERP_PRESENT |
- RTW_ERP_INFO_USE_PROTECTION);
+ erp_ie->data[0] &= ~(RTW_ERP_INFO_NON_ERP_PRESENT |
+ RTW_ERP_INFO_USE_PROTECTION);

if (pmlmepriv->num_sta_no_short_preamble > 0)
- ie->data[0] |= RTW_ERP_INFO_BARKER_PREAMBLE_MODE;
+ erp_ie->data[0] |= RTW_ERP_INFO_BARKER_PREAMBLE_MODE;
else
- ie->data[0] &= ~(RTW_ERP_INFO_BARKER_PREAMBLE_MODE);
+ erp_ie->data[0] &= ~(RTW_ERP_INFO_BARKER_PREAMBLE_MODE);

- ERP_IE_handler(padapter, ie);
+ ERP_IE_handler(padapter, erp_ie);
}
}

--
2.54.0